+ 20h
Carga horária
Nível
Intermediário
Certificado
Incluso
A partir de R$ 82 ,42
/mês

O ReactJS é uma biblioteca Javascript de alto desempenho utilizada por diversas empresas para criar aplicações web escaláveis e de alta qualidade. Com o treinamento \"Trabalhando em ReactJS.\" oferecido pela Proway, você aprenderá sobre os principais recursos do React e como utilizá-los para desenvolver aplicações web de ponta.  Através deste curso você será capaz de:

- Compreender conceitos sobre componentes, reatividade, Webpack e gerenciamento de estado;
- Terá habilidades essenciais para a construção de aplicações web modernas;
- Dominar tópicos como React Redux, React Router e Redux Persist, que são ferramentas importantes para desenvolver aplicações web complexas;
- Utilizar funções de gerenciamento de estado e a compreender a diferença entre componentes stateful e stateless.

Com a Proway, você terá acesso a um conteúdo programático abrangente e aprenderá com instrutores experientes e altamente qualificados. Quer se destacar no mercado de desenvolvimento web, inscreva-se no treinamento Trabalhando em ReactJS e comece sua jornada para se tornar um especialista em ReactJS.

Público alvo

Desenvolvedores web, projetistas web, web designers, estudantes e todos aqueles que queiram se atualizar em plataformas web.

Pré-requisitos

Conhecimento em HTML, CSS, Java Script, e Ajax.

Conteúdo programático

  • Como React funciona

    • Paradigma declarativo

    • Componentes

    • Reatividade

  • Webpack

    • Quando usar

    • Configuração

    • Webpack server

    • Modularização

  • React no navegador

    • Create React App

    • Módulos

  • JSX

    • Babel

    • Atributos e props

    • HTML e Componentização

  • Componentes

    • Criação de componentes com classes e funções

    • Props

    • Children

    • Ciclo de vida e fluxo de atualização

    • React Hooks

  • Gerenciamento de Estado

    • Stateful x stateless

    • Levantando o estado

  • Bibliotecas

    • React Redux

      • Store

      • Actions

      • Reducers

      • Saga

    • React Router

    • Redux Persist

Instrutor(a)

William Cirico

William Cirico

Graduado em Análise e Desenvolvimento de Sistemas. Trabalha como instrutor e desenvolvedor. Desde que começou a se interessar por programação aos 14 anos, vem se dedicando a aprimorar suas habilidades e conhecimentos nessa área fascinante.

Anual à vista
R$ 82,42/mês
Pago anualmente
Sem fidelidade
Total R$ 989,00/ano
Anual parcelado 12x
R$ 104,00/mês
Pago em 12x
Sem fidelidade
Total R$ 1.248,00/ano
Mensal
R$ 149,00/mês
Pago mensalmente
Sem fidelidade
Total R$ 149,00/mes
Cancele com a ProWay antes do período grátis acabar, se desejar.

Conheça outros cursos de Desenvolvimento de Sistemas Web Mobile e Banco de Dados

Transforme-se

O treinamento em Prototipação Adobe XD é extremamente importante para designers e profissionais de UX que desejam criar interfaces de usuário e protótipos interativos de alta qualidade. Através deste treinamento, você terá a oportunidade de aprender as melhores práticas e técnicas de design, além de dominar uma ferramenta poderosa que permite criar protótipos impressionantes e interativos.

Pré-requisitos

Não é necessária nenhuma experiência prévia.

+ 16h
Carga horária
Nível
Básico

Transforme-se

Flutter é um framework desenvolvido pela Google para a criação de aplicativos. Desenvolva do zero uma aplicação para Android e iOS compilada nativamente utilizando Flutter e a linguagem de programação Dart.

Pré-requisitos

Não há pré-requisitos. É favorável quem tem conhecimentos básicos de Lógica e Algoritmos.

+ 20h
Carga horária
Nível
Básico

Transforme-se

Esse curso tem o objetivo de qualificar desenvolvedores a criarem APIs utilizando o Angular, tornando aplicações web ou híbridas mais rápidas e com uma codificação mais simplificada.

Pré-requisitos

Cursos ProWay de Angular ou possuir conhecimentos equivalentes

+ 20h
Carga horária
Nível
Avançado

Transforme-se

Análise de dados em Python refere-se ao uso de bibliotecas para processar, visualizar e interpretar informações em conjuntos de dados, facilitando a extração de insights e tomada de decisões informadas. Esse curso tem como objetivo mostrar exemplos práticos de como executar uma análise de dados.

Pré-requisitos

Para melhor compreensão do conteúdo, o aluno deve ter feito o curso ProWay de Python - Trabalhando com Banco de Dados ProWay ou ter conhecimentos similares.

+ 40h
Carga horária
Nível
Intermediário

Conheça outros cursos de Desenvolvimento de Sistemas Web Mobile e Banco de Dados

Anual à vista
R$ 82,42/mês
Pago anualmente
Sem fidelidade
Total R$ 989,00/ano
Anual parcelado 12x
R$ 104,00/mês
Pago em 12x
Sem fidelidade
Total R$ 1.248,00/ano
Mensal
R$ 149,00/mês
Pago mensalmente
Sem fidelidade
Total R$ 149,00/mes
Cancele com a ProWay antes do período grátis acabar, se desejar.